Refractory cholinergic urticaria successfully treated with ketotifen
S P McClean1, E E Arreaza, M A Lett-Brown
1Department of Medicine, University of Texas Medical Branch, Galveston 77550.
Ketotifen effectively treated four patients with severe cholinergic urticaria (CU) refractory to antihistamines. This drug, acting as an H1 antagonist and mast cell stabilizer, improved symptoms and blocked histamine release during exercise challenges.

Background:
- Cholinergic urticaria (CU) is a hypersensitivity reaction often triggered by heat, exercise, or emotional stress.
- Some patients experience severe symptoms, including cardiorespiratory manifestations, and may not respond to conventional treatments.
Observation:
- Four patients with severe CU, some triggered by cold, heat, and exercise, were studied.
- Exercise challenges revealed significant increases in plasma histamine levels (6- to 20-fold) preceding symptom onset.
- All patients were refractory to standard antihistamine therapy.
Findings:
- Ketotifen, administered at 3-8 mg/day, led to symptomatic improvement in all four patients.
- Repeat exercise challenges showed clinical improvement, with three patients exhibiting blocked mast cell mediator release and stable histamine levels.
- The fourth patient showed a partial reduction in histamine elevation.
Implications:
- Ketotifen demonstrates dual action as an H1 histamine-receptor antagonist and a mast cell stabilizer.
- These findings suggest ketotifen may be a more effective treatment option for severe, refractory cases of cholinergic urticaria compared to conventional antihistamines.
